"Soundsongs" is a captivating journey into the world of avant-garde jazz, masterfully crafted by the renowned vocalist and composer Lauren Newton. Released on January 1, 2006, under the Leo Records label, this album is a testament to Newton's innovative spirit and her ability to blend free jazz, avant-garde, and big band elements into a cohesive and compelling whole.
With a runtime of 58 minutes, "Soundsongs" features a diverse array of tracks, each showcasing Newton's unique vocal prowess and her knack for pushing musical boundaries.
